Short answer: the Harman Kardon Citation 200. It ranks #13 of 77 large speakers by sound quality at $130; the Marshall Kilburn II ranks #36 and costs $279, so there is little reason to consider the other one.
What the Harman Kardon Citation 200 offers: Deeper bass than any Onyx. Watch for: Overly boomy by default, you can short press the Bluetooth and volume down buttons simultaneously to decrease the bass, and the Bluetooth and volume up buttons simultaneously to increase it
What the Marshall Kilburn II offers: 20W Class D amp + dual 8W tweeters. 20+ hour battery with quick-charge (20 min charges 3 hours of play). Rugged design with leather handle and reinforced corners, IPX2 rated. Thrives with rock music. Bluetooth 5.0 with 30ft range. Watch for: Boosted upper bass, not very detailed, not as deep bass as competitors, upper mids peak. Very low IPX2 water rating. AC charging
Buy the Harman Kardon Citation 200. It ranks higher for sound quality than the Marshall Kilburn II and costs less, so there is no real case for the other one.
Battery life favors the Marshall Kilburn II: rated for 20 hours against 8 hours for the Harman Kardon Citation 200.

Specifications Side By Side
| Harman Kardon Citation 200 | Marshall Kilburn II | |
|---|---|---|
| Price | $130 Discontinued | $279.00 |
| Ranked | #13 of 77 in Large Size Portable Bluetooth Speakers | #36 of 77 in Large Size Portable Bluetooth Speakers |
| Aux Input | No | Yes |
| Battery Life | 8 hours (Manufacturer specified) | 20 hours (Manufacturer specified) |
| IP Rating | IPX4 | IPX2 |
| Stereo | Partially (1 woofer) | Yes |
| Omnidirectional | No | No |
| Weight | 6.3 lbs / 2.85 kg | 5.5 lbs / 2.49 kg |
| Wifi | Yes | - |
| Bluetooth Codecs | SBC | SBC |
| App | Yes (Harman Kardon app) | No |
| EQ | No | No |
| TWS | No | Yes |
| Party Mode | No | No |
| Power Bank | No | No |
| USB Playback | No | - |
| Built in Microphone | Yes | Yes |
| Power Input | USB-C | USB-C |
| Bluetooth Version | 4.2 | - |
| Dimensions | 7" x 8.6" x 6.8" (178 x 219 x 172 mm) | 9.6" x 6.4" x 5.5" (243 x 162 x 140 mm) |
| Drivers | 5" woofer, 1" tweeter | 1x 4" (102mm) woofer + 2x 20mm dome tweeters |
| Frequency Response | 40Hz - 20kHz (Manufacturer specified) | - |
| Output Power | 50W | 36W |
| Discontinued | Yes | - |
| Digital Aux Input | No | No |
| Bass Extension (-10dB) | - | ~58Hz |
| Max Volume | - | 102dB |
